It's worth noting that Palmeiras has historically had the advantage in knockout clashes against River Plate. The first decisive duel took place in 1999, in the Copa Libertadores semifinal. In the first leg, River won 1-0 at home, but Verdão overturned the 3-0 victory at Palestra Itália, with Alex standing out.

River had names like Gallardo, Sorín, Saviola and Pablo Aimar, so the retrospect is a warning for the Argentine team.

In 2020, the scenario repeated itself. Palmeiras won 3-0 away and held on to the lead despite a 2-0 defeat in the return leg at Allianz Parque. This was because the Argentines, despite boasting experienced players like Enzo Pérez, Montiel, Nacho, De la Cruz, Borré, and Julián Álvarez, were unable to advance. Therefore, recent history fuels Brazilian fans' confidence for the upcoming match.

Marcelo Gallardo and the taboo

It's worth noting that Marcelo Gallardo, currently River's coach, was present at all of these meetings: as a player in 1999 and as a coach in 2020. Thus, the club's legend faces a personal challenge, as he has yet to overcome Palmeiras in the knockout stages of the Libertadores.
